Sreeleela Talks Bollywood Debut On Prime Video

In the latest episode of Prime Video's The Rana Daggubati Show, viewers are treated to an engaging exchange between host Rana Daggubati, Siddhartha Jonnalagadda, affectionately known as Siddhu, and the dynamic Sreeleela. This episode, which follows an impressive debut, breaks the mold of traditional talk shows with its mix of humor, candid discussions, and insights into the personal and professional lives of the guests, making it an entertaining experience for the audience.

During the conversation, Siddhu and Rana couldn't resist probing Sreeleela about her highly anticipated Bollywood debut. Despite initially being coy and trying to dodge the question, after some gentle nudging from Rana, Sreeleela conceded, admitting, "That is true. This will be my first time working in Bollywood. It's new and different." Her confirmation has fueled the excitement of fans, especially following her stellar performance in the electrifying dance number Kissik from Allu Arjun's Pushpa 2, which has been making waves and capturing widespread attention.

A Glimpse into Sreeleela's Background

Rana, in his characteristic playful manner, also commented on how often he encounters Sreeleela and her mother at social events, leading to a humorous exchange. "I see you and your mom at every wedding I go to, and I hear my cousins calling you their sister. What's going on here?" he quipped. Sreeleela's response shed light on her roots and her connection to Rana's hometown, revealing, "We're from Ongole, which is close to Karamchedu, your (Rana's) hometown. We used to visit often for Sankranti," highlighting the cultural ties and communal celebrations that bring people together during the festive season.

Prime Video's Exciting Line-Up

The unscripted Telugu Original series, The Rana Daggubati Show, is a creation of Rana Daggubati under the banner of Spirit Media. As both the host and executive producer, Rana brings together a diverse array of celebrities for candid conversations. The show features a star-studded guest list including Dulquer Salmaan, Naga Chaitanya Akkineni, Siddhu Jonnalagadda, Sreeleela, Nani, S.S. Rajamouli, Ram Gopal Varma, and others. With a total of eight episodes planned, the show promises to deliver a mix of laughter, revelations, and insights. The eagerly awaited second episode is set to stream on Saturday, November 30, making it accessible not only in India but over 240 countries and territories globally, exclusively on Prime Video.
